Abstract
The stress field of the edge multipole (dipole cluster) in the basal plane is approximated by the superdipole stress field. The stress fields of different dipole (superdipole) arrays are given for anisotropic cadmium crystal. The stress field components into the secondary non-basal slip planes (pyramidal and prismatic) were computed for the same metal. It was shown that the magnitude of this component is comparable with both the value of flow stresses in the secondary systems and the same component of the pile-up stress field.
